/**
|
|
* Sort given revisions array according to the patch set number, in
|
|
* descending order.
|
|
* The sort algorithm is change edit aware. Change edit has patch set number
|
|
* equals 'edit', but must appear after the patch set it was based on.
|
|
* Example: change edit is based on patch set 2, and another patch set was
|
|
* uploaded after change edit creation, the sorted order should be:
|
|
* 3, edit, 2, 1.
|
|
*
|
|
*/
|
|
export function sortRevisions<T extends RevisionInfo>(revisions: T[]): T[] {
|
|
const editParent: number = findEditParentPatchNum(revisions);
|
|
// Map a normal patchNum to 2 * (patchNum - 1) + 1... I.e. 1 -> 1,
|
|
// 2 -> 3, 3 -> 5, etc.
|
|
// Map an edit to the patchNum of parent*2... I.e. edit on 2 -> 4.
|
|
// TODO(TS): find a way to avoid 'as'
|
|
const num = (r: T) =>
|
|
r._number === EditPatchSetNum
|
|
? 2 * editParent
|
|
: 2 * ((r._number as number) - 1) + 1;
|
|
return revisions.sort((a, b) => num(b) - num(a));
|
|
}
